SECTION 11. TOXICOLOGICAL INFORMATION
Toxicological Data:
LD50: Not available. LC50: Not available.
Eye Contact: Contact causes mechanical eye irritation. Dusts may cause mechanical irritation, tearing, and blurred vision.
Skin Contact: No effects.
Sensitization: Non-sensitizer.
Inhalation: Existing medical conditions (e.g. Asthma, bronchitis) may be aggravated by overexposure to dusts.
Chronic effects: Prolonged or repeated exposure to excessive concentrations of this product’s dust, or any nuisance dust,
can cause chronic pulmonary disease. Avoid repeated exposure.
Carcinogenicity: None of the components present in this material at concentrations equal to or greater than 0.1% are listed
by IARC, NTP, OSHA or ACGIH as being carcinogens.

SECTION 13. DISPOSAL CONSIDERATIONS
DISPOSAL METHOD: Non-refillable container. Do not reuse or refill this container. Place in trash or offer for recycling if
available. Waste must be disposed of in accordance with federal, state and local environmental control regulations.
RCRA Waste code(s): Not applicable
